Click here for more Half A Mill videos
Views : 1388
Views : 2031
Views : 1931
Views : 2199
Views : 2370
Views : 2125
Views : 1885
Views : 1271
Views : 3754
Views : 2095
Views : 4392
Views : 1512
Views : 1976
Views : 1473
Views : 1544
Views : 1707
Views : 1582
Views : 1449
Views : 1839
Views : 1212
Views : 1385
Views : 1171
Views : 769
Views : 2006
Views : 1442